DOD may trim total size of planned F-35 fleet to finance new modernization initiative

By Jason Sherman / September 9, 2022 at 1:49 PM
The Defense Department, which for 20 years has treated the acquisition objective for the F-35 Joint Strike Fighter as sacrosanct, is now contemplating curtailing future purchases to offset new fleet modernization initiatives, possibly signaling a new era where program cost growth will be borne by the project instead of budget topline increases.
